The Capital Goods Scheme Just Got Simpler — Here’s What Changes on 29 July

HMRC’s Capital Goods Scheme gets its biggest shake-up in 35 years on 29 July 2026 — computers are removed entirely, and the land & buildings threshold jumps from £250,000 to £600,000. Here’s what it means for your VAT position.
First Mileage Rate Increase in 15 Years: HMRC AMAP Guide 2026

For the first time since 2011, HMRC has increased the Approved Mileage Allowance Payment (AMAP) rate from 45p to 55p per mile. Learn how this backdated 2026 change affects employees, directors, and the self-employed.
